Estimated billing: Discos urged to follow NERC directive

The Civil Liberties Organisation (CLO) has called on Electricity Distribution Companies (DisCos) to adhere strictly to the National Electricity Regulatory Commission’s (NERC) directive on estimated billing.

The Chairman of CLO, Anambra, Mr Vincent Ezekwueme, made the call while speaking on Sunday in Enugu.

Ezekwueme was reacting to comments by Nigerians on continuous outrageous billing by the DisCos even after the NERC directive on estimated billing.

“CLO condemns crazy and outrageous billing by most electricity DisCos in the country.

“We call on DisCos to strictly adhere to NERC directive that estimated bills should not exceed N2,000 per month.

“Or in the alternative, DisCos should transparently distribute free prepaid metres to consumers,” he said.
